The bachelor's program at UWM was ranked #101 on College Factual's Best Schools for fine arts list. It is also ranked #2 in Wisconsin.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, University of Wisconsin - Milwaukee handed out 114 bachelor's degrees in fine & studio arts. This is a decrease of 10% over the previous year when 126 degrees were handed out.
In 2021, 14 students received their master’s degree in fine arts from UWM. This makes it the #59 most popular school for fine arts master’s degree candidates in the country.
Fine Arts majors who earn their bachelor's degree from UWM go on to jobs where they make a median salary of $29,655 a year. This is higher than $24,186, which is the national median for all fine arts bachelor's degree recipients.
While getting their bachelor's degree at UWM, fine arts students borrow a median amount of $28,000 in student loans. This is higher than the the typical median of $26,162 for all fine arts majors across the country.
The typical student loan payment of a bachelor's degree student from the fine arts program at UWM is $166 per month.
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the fine arts majors at University of Wisconsin - Milwaukee.
During the 2020-2021 academic year, 114 fine arts majors earned their bachelor's degree from UWM. Of these graduates, 39% were men and 61% were women.
The majority of bachelor's degree recipients in this major at UWM are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 77% of students f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from University of Wisconsin - Milwaukee with a bachelor's in fine arts.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 3 |
Black or African American | 5 |
Hispanic or Latino | 12 |
White | 88 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 4 |
Other Races | 2 |
In the 2020-2021 academic year, 14 students earned a master's degree in fine arts from UWM. About 79% of these graduates were women and the other 21% were men.
The majority of master's degree recipients in this major at UWM are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 71% of students f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from University of Wisconsin - Milwaukee with a master's in fine arts.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 0 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
White | 10 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 1 |
Other Races | 3 |
